How To Write Resume For Engineer Technical Staff
- Highlight your most relevant skills and experiences that match the job requirements of Engineer Technical Staff.
- Quantify your accomplishments and results whenever possible using specific metrics.
- Tailor your resume to each specific job application, emphasizing the skills and experiences that are most relevant to the position.
- Proofread your resume carefully for any errors in grammar or spelling before submitting it.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Engineer Technical Staff
What are the key skills required for an Engineer Technical Staff?
The key skills required for an Engineer Technical Staff include a strong understanding of engineering principles, proficiency in a wide range of engineering tools and techniques, exc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, and effective communication skills.
What are the typical responsibilities of an Engineer Technical Staff?
The typical responsibilities of an Engineer Technical Staff include collaborating with cross-functional teams to design and implement technical solutions, conducting research and analysis to identify and evaluate emerging technologies, developing and maintaining technical documentation, and participating in technical evaluations and risk assessments.
What are the career prospects for an Engineer Technical Staff?
The career prospects for an Engineer Technical Staff are strong, as there is a growing demand for skilled engineers in a variety of industries. With experience and additional training, an Engineer Technical Staff can advance to more senior roles such as Engineering Manager or Chief Engineer.
What are the educational requirements for an Engineer Technical Staff?
The educational requirements for an Engineer Technical Staff typically include a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ering or a related field.
What is the salary range for an Engineer Technical Staff?
The salary range for an Engineer Technical Staff can vary depending on experience, location, and industry. According to Salary.com, the average salary for an Engineer Technical Staff in the United States is $95,000 per year.
What are some of the challenges that an Engineer Technical Staff may face?
Some of the challenges that an Engineer Technical Staff may face include working on complex technical problems, managing multiple projects simultaneously, and communicating techn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
